Woodstock Playhouse
A summer-theatre landmark at the gateway to Woodstock since 1938 — Broadway-style musicals, concerts, and the Woodstock Fingerstyle Guitar Festival.
What makes it special: A summer-stock landmark since 1938 staging full Broadway-style musicals right at the gateway to Woodstock.
Insider notes
- Best for fans of Broadway-style musicals and family shows.
- Open-air feel with a roof, comfortable on summer nights.
- Right at the edge of the village, easy to pair with dinner in town.
